The Academy Award® Winning director Ron Howard joined by key media partners at TAG Heuer’s flagship boutique in Ginza for an exclusive cocktail party and talk show : “TAG Heuer Special Night”.
The acclaimed Hollywood movie director was visiting Tokyo at the occasion of launch in Japan of his latest film “RUSH” starring Chris Hemsworth and Daniel Brühl. The luxury Swiss watch brand partnered with the production team to recreate the sexy and glamorous golden age of Formula 1 racing.
Japanese actress and singer Sumire was the hostess of the talk show and approached with Ron Howard some "behind-the-scene" secrets and impressions about Japan.
Ron Howard, sporting his favorite TAG Heuer watch Carrera 1887, declared “To make this film RUSH, I wanted to describe legendary rivalry between Niki Lauda and James Hunt in 1976 F1 Grand Prix season by accurately recreating the glamorous golden age of Formula 1 in the 1970s. To do so, supports from various brands, from formula car to dresses, were essential, and TAG Heuer is one of the brands which helped my film making the most accurate.”
At the end of the talk show, Sumire (wearing a TAG Heuer Formula 1 Ladies ’watch) presented TAG Heuer Carrera “Fuji Speedway” special limited edition to Ron Howard, as a commemoration of the last scene of the film.
“It was risky to shoot in the rain, however, at the same time, it was a very special experience.”, said Ron Howard. “Filming Fuji Speedway was quite cinematic as it is located just under Mount Fuji. We also wanted to pay tribute to Akira Kurosawa's genius and got inspired by his amazing, unique way of filming to shoot this final Fuji Speedway scene, making it quite dramatic.”
‘It is a great honor to welcome Mr Howard in our TAG Heuer flagship boutique‘Espace Ginza’” said TAG Heuer General Manager in Japan, Antoine Pin during his welcoming remarks to guests.
“TAG Heuer, Official Timekeeper of Ferrari throughout the 1970s, partnered with the makers of Rush to accurately recreate the sexy and glamorous golden age of Formula 1 racing. Last year we have celebrated 50 years of Carrera, the watch named after a famous car race, and we have started the year with RUSH. We feel like we have the pole position to start the New Year.”
“RUSH” will be in cinemas in Japan on 7 February.
